Problem2866--迷宫密码 [sum](1)

2866: 迷宫密码 [sum](1)

Time Limit: 1 Sec  Memory Limit: 128 MB
Submit: 0  Solved: 0
[Status] [Submit] [Creator:]

Description

猪无戒将蓝兔关在了一座迷宫里。虹猫来到紧闭的迷宫大门前,发现需要输入密码才能将大门打开。守门人告诉他密码就隐藏在门旁的一个方形木盘中。方形木盘中有M行N列格子,每个格子中刻有一个数字,虹猫需要选择一个数字之和最大的长方形区域来开启迷宫大门。虹猫应该怎么做呢?





Input

共M+1行,第一行为正整数M(1≤M≤500)和N《1≤N≤500)(中间用空格隔开),表示木盘上有M行N列的格子。接下来的M行,每行有N个整数(中间用空格隔开),表示格子中的数字,取值范围是[-500,500]。



Output

一个整数,表示数字之和最大的长方形区域内的数字和。



Sample Input Copy

5 4
-1 -2 -3 -4
-3 -2 2 4
-3 -4 3 5
4 -5 3 6
-3 -2 -1 0

Sample Output Copy

23

HINT

限制:
50%的数据,1≤M≤50,1≤N≤50
90%的数据,1≤M≤100,1≤N≤100
100%的数据,1≤M≤500,1≤N≤500



Source/Category